1. 128, так как 2^7 = 128, то есть семью битами можно закодировать 128 разных вариантов.
2. Черно-белое изображение без градаций - это два цвета (черный и белый). Глубина цвета - 1 бит, так как одним битом можно закодировать два варианта. 50*50 = 2500 бит, 2500/8 = 312,5 = 313 байт.
3. Определим глубину цвета, для этого разделим объем на количество пикселей. (3*1024*8 бит) / (128*64) = (3*2^10*2^3) / (2^7*2^6) = 3 бита. Тремя битами можно закодировать 8 цветов, т.к. 2^3=8
4. Палитра состоит из 64 цветов, значит глубина цвета равна 6 битам, т.к. 2^6 = 64. Объем в килобайтах будет равен (32*128*6) / (8*1024) = (2^12 * 6) / 2^13 = 6 * 2^(-1) = 3 Кбайт
Чтобы излишне не терять точность и не тратить лишнее время на вычисления, выведем рекуррентную формулу. В задании не сказано точно, как определять условие окончания суммирования. Примем, что суммирование завершается, если очередной член ряда не может изменить накопленную сумму больше, чем на ε, т.е. |aₓ| ≤ ε.
// PascalABC.NET 3.3, сборка 1583 от 25.11.2017 // Внимание! Если программа не работает, обновите версию!
begin var (ai1,eps,s,i):=(3/2,0.001,3/2,2); while true do begin var a:=3/(4*i-2)*ai1; if Abs(a)>eps then begin i+=1; s+=a; ai1:=a end else Break end; Writeln('S = ',s:0:3) end.
Результат S = 2.532
0,0(0 оценок)
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ota
Оформи подписку